Field Inventory Analyst

The Field Inventory Analyst plays a critical role in supporting and optimizing the consignment inventory program. This position partners closely with Consignment Account Managers and the sales organization to ensure accurate reporting, resolve inventory discrepancies, and drive overall consignment productivity. The ideal candidate will be detail-oriented, analytical, and comfortable working cross-functionally to support strategic inventory initiatives.

Responsibilities :

  • Collaborate with Consignment Account Managers to resolve consignment-related issues and discrepancies, including investigating and reconciling product variances with sales teams and customers.
  • Manage the consignment dispute process to ensure timely resolution while supporting consignment closeout activities to maintain clean and reconciled inventory.
  • Review and validate weekly consignment reports from the Consignment Account Managers, analyzing performance metrics to identify trends and opportunities.
  • Develop and maintain dashboards and reports for senior leadership, presenting findings and recommendations to internal stakeholders.
  • Serve as a liaison between Consignment Account Managers, sales teams, and customer contacts while supporting strategic initiatives to improve consignment efficiency and accountability.

Minimum Requirements :

  • Strong analytical skills with proficiency in Excel, or similar tools.
  •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ities.
  • Experience working with cross-functional teams in a fast-paced environment.
  • 2+ years of experience in inventory management, data analysis, or related roles.
  • Preferred Requirements :

  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Supply Chain, Finance, or related field preferred.
  • Experience with Power BI
